AN INTEGRATED SYSTEM-BASED APPROACH TO RESTORATION OF LOUISIANA’S BARRIER ISLANDS

It is well documented that barrier islands in Louisiana are the first line of defense for protecting interior wetlands, inland bays, mainland regions, and critical oil and gas infrastructure from direct effects of wind, waves, and storms. Barrier shorelines are also essential ecosystems which provide habitats for various birds, fishes, and other aquatic organisms including threatened and endangered species. The morphology of the barrier islands is related to the sediment supply and geophysical processes. Over the past century, these islands have migrated and deteriorated for a variety of reasons (both natural and anthropogenic), making restoration of these habitats of utmost importance but also challenging. This paper provides a brief overview of barrier island restoration in Louisiana; and also suggests a system-wide approach for of restoring and maintaining individual islands. An integrated, system-wide approach acknowledges and embraces the interconnected nature of internal marshes, bays, tidal inlets/passes, and barrier islands as they all constitute one system.
